C'est une opportunité de rejoindre l'équipe de la plateforme de données actives d'RBC Assurances, en travaillant avec des professionnels de la technologie pour fournir des solutions à l'entreprise et aux clients de l'assurance. Le rôle implique de diriger des initiatives d'IA, de mener le développement et le déploiement de modèles d'apprentissage automatique de pointe, de stimuler l'innovation et de collaborer avec des équipes interfonctionnelles pour favoriser la croissance de l'entreprise. Le candidat retenu aura une solide expérience des modèles d'apprentissage automatique, des algorithmes, du développement logiciel et du leadership, avec une feuille de route avérée en matière de livraison de solutions de haute qualité. Ce rôle est crucial pour façonner la stratégie d'apprentissage automatique et encadrer une équipe d'ingénieurs, avec une compréhension approfondie des principes de gestion des données, de la pile de données moderne et du cloud computing.
Leadership technique : Diriger une équipe d'ingénieurs en apprentissage automatique et de scientifiques des données, en fournissant des conseils techniques, du mentorat et une supervision.
Collaboration : Collaborer avec les membres de l'équipe de projet Agile, les chefs de produit, les propriétaires de produit, les ingénieurs logiciels et les parties prenantes pour aligner les initiatives d'apprentissage automatique sur les objectifs de l'entreprise.
MLOps : Concevoir, construire et déployer des modèles et algorithmes d'apprentissage automatique évolutifs, en se concentrant sur la performance et la fiabilité. Superviser les pipelines d'apprentissage automatique de bout en bout et collaborer avec les ingénieurs de données pour une collecte, une préparation et une ingénierie des fonctionnalités efficaces.
Documentation : Établir des normes et des processus, maintenir une documentation complète de l'architecture des applications, des modèles, des pipelines et des processus de développement.
Révisions : Établir les meilleures pratiques de codage et assurer un code de haute qualité grâce à des révisions régulières, en respectant les normes de codage de RBC.
Opérations : Construire des produits maintenables avec un minimum d'incidents, maintenir des métriques et une surveillance pour respecter les accords de niveau de service et opérationnels.
Technologies émergentes : Se tenir informé des avancées en apprentissage automatique et des technologies connexes, partager les connaissances et les appliquer pour améliorer les systèmes existants et en développer de nouveaux.
Solides compétences en programmation Python, Java ou C++.
Expérience avec les plateformes cloud (AWS, GCP, Azure) et les outils MLOps.
Plus de 3 ans d'expérience pratique dans le développement d'apprentissage automatique et la direction d'une équipe de développeurs/ingénieurs ML.
Solide compréhension des principes de développement logiciel (modèles de conception, tests, déploiement).
Expérience avec les pratiques DevOps (CI/CD, Docker, Kubernetes).
Expérience antérieure dans le domaine des données et de l'IA/ML (préférable).
Solide compréhension des exigences de mise en œuvre des applications (risque, confidentialité, conformité).
Excellentes compétences en communication et en leadership, avec la capacité de travailler efficacement avec des équipes interfonctionnelles.
Expert en support d'applications, solides compétences en résolution de problèmes, capable de fournir un support de production et d'analyser des problèmes complexes.
Capacité avérée à diriger une équipe, à fournir des conseils opportuns et à communiquer clairement avec les parties prenantes commerciales.
Adaptabilité, pensée critique et état d'esprit de croissance (atout).
Compétences en gestion et en collaboration, compétences en communication verbale et écrite (atout).
Contributeur d'équipe et soucieux des membres de l'équipe (atout).
Diplôme en sciences, mathématiques, statistiques ou ingénierie (préféré)
37,5 heures/semaine
Capacité à fournir un soutien à la production
La Banque Royale du Canada est une institution financière mondiale définie par sa raison d'être et guidée par des principes en vue de produire une performance de premier plan. En tant que plus grande banque du Canada, elle offre des services de banque aux particuliers et aux entreprises, de gestion de patrimoine et de marchés des capitaux à plus de 17 millions de clients dans le monde.
BerryMap utilise des cookies pour fournir des fonctionnalités essentielles, analyser l'utilisation et améliorer votre expérience. Vous pouvez personnaliser vos préférences ci-dessous.